Selecting Destinations by Searching an LDAP Server

By accessing an LDAP server, you can search for destinations and select them.

Important

❒ To use this function, an LDAP server must be connected to the network. In

addition, under [System Settings], the server must be registered and [LDAP
Search]

must be set to [On]. For details, see General Settings Guide.

A

Press [Search Dest.].

B

Select the LDAP server that appears next to [Address Book].
Register the LDAP server in advance in [System Settings].

If authentication is required to access the selected server, the authentication
screen appears. To authenticate, enter the user name and password.

C

To search by name, press [Name].
To search by e-mail address, press [E-mail Address].
The soft keyboard appears so you can enter the name or e-mail address.
You can also search by combining [Name] and [E-mail Address]. If you search
by [Name], whether the search is based on surname or first name depends on
how the administrator has configured searching.
